Rafael Olarra Net Worth July 03, 2021 Is Deavan Clegg S Daughter Drascilla Autistic Know About Her Biological Father Problematic Behavior On 90 Day Fiance In 2020 90 Day Fiance Fiance Biological Father Rafa Olarra In 2021 Luke Evans The Great Train Robbery Luke Share :